Manufacturer Quality Control Testing
Every production batch undergoes post-manufacturing quality control by the manufacturer before dispatch. This includes HPLC-UV purity testing, LC-MS identity confirmation, and purity assessment as standard, and may additionally include residual solvent testing, sterility reports where available, endotoxin testing where available, amino acid analysis, and other internal release checks depending on the product and batch. These manufacturer QC records are not available for external request.
Not every batch undergoes independent third-party testing in addition to manufacturer QC. Where third-party documentation is available, it is published on the relevant product page.

What Documentation May Include
Depending on the product and batch, available third-party analytical documentation may include one or more of the following:
- Purity analysis: Detailed purity results with exact percentages, typically ≥99%
- Identity confirmation: Verified compound identity through LC-MS identity confirmation
- Quantity verification: Confirmed net peptide content
- Endotoxin testing where available: Where completed for the relevant product and batch
- Sterility reports where available: Where completed for the relevant product and batch
- Testing methodology: Analytical methods used (e.g. HPLC-UV purity testing, LC-MS identity confirmation, endotoxin testing where available)
- Date of analysis: When testing was performed
- Independent laboratory verification: Batch-specific documentation and chemist signature
The presence of one type of third-party report should not be interpreted as confirmation that every possible test panel was performed for that batch. Specific test panels are only provided where available for the relevant product and batch.
